Hitler's Bodyguard is an explosive 13-part series from the makers of the acclaimed Churchill's Bodyguard. Now for the first time thanks to previously never before seen SS records and images, the series provides a unique insight into the men that guard Hitler and explores one of the most enduring and unanswered questions surviving from World War II. Why, in 25 years, did no-one manage to kill Adolf Hitler?
